Onboarding note — Quillhaven DNS flake. New hires: resolver pods in the Tarnwick cluster intermittently drop lookups for internal services. Symptom: ~2% NXDOMAIN on first query, retry succeeds. Root cause suspected: stale cache peering between resolver replicas after node drains. Mitigation in place: retry wrapper in the Lanternfish client lib. Do not hand-edit resolver configs. Escalations go through the on-call rotation. If the resolver admin vault is sealed, unseal it with the recovery passphrase below.

unlock words, bawef-kahap: sorax-sorir-quenys-aldok

## Changed defaults

Heads up: the Ledgerline tax-rate lookup cache now defaults to a 15-minute TTL instead of 24 hours. Turns out rates in the Veldt County sandbox were going stale mid-demo, which was embarrassing. Eviction is now LRU rather than FIFO, and the cache warms on boot. If you're reviewing, check that nothing hardcodes the old TTL. The new defaults land as follows.

deployment values, bajop-taweg:
holwyn:
  log_level: debug
  metrics_host: metrics.holwyn.zemvarsys.internal
  pool_size: 32

**14:07** — GustRelay fan-out began dropping county-level alerts for the Perrin Valley region. Paging rules fired within two minutes. On-call (Dasha) confirmed the dispatcher pool was saturated after the upstream radar feed replayed six hours of events. Mitigation: throttled replay, scaled workers from 8 to 24. Full recovery at 14:41. No alerts lost; 312 delayed beyond SLA. Root cause traced to a misconfigured replay window in the Thursday build. The offending build token follows.

trace token, yajef-bajeg: htk3_b5d

The Verdanix controller recalibrates humidity and CO2 sensors every six hours to compensate for drift. Drift beyond 4% triggers a `sensor.recal` event; beyond 9%, the sensor is quarantined and readings fall back to the zone median. Call `GET /zones/{id}/drift` to inspect current offsets. Quarantined sensors must be cleared manually via `POST /sensors/{id}/clear`. All drift endpoints live on the internal Verdanix ops gateway and require the service key below.

API key for kafof-tafof: vxb23-buZrupZO6NubHIWdkRnXUV5